Huntsville, Alabama (Redstone Arsenal) Role Summary
Crossflow Technologies, Inc. is seeking a Journeyman Software Developer to support modeling and simulation (M&S), analysis, and verification and validation (V&V) activities. This role will focus on developing and maintaining software tools used to execute simulations, analyze simulation results, and support V&V of model-based systems. The developer will work primarily in Python and will support the operation and troubleshooting of simulation environments and models.
The current technical emphasis is on signatures modeling and analysis, with opportunities to support trajectory-related analysis and broader M&S activities.
- Develop, maintain, and enhance Python-based tools for simulation execution, data processing, statistical analysis, and V&V.
- Develop execution and automation tools used to configure, run, monitor, and evaluate model-based simulations.
- Execute simulations and analyze resulting data to support verification and validation activities and assess model behavior and performance.
- Support signatures modeling and analysis, including development of tools for processing, evaluating, and interpreting signature-related simulation data.
- Investigate unexpected or anomalous model behavior and work with model development teams to identify, isolate, and troubleshoot issues.
- Diagnose issues involving model inputs, configuration, software dependencies, and runtime environments, and develop practical solutions or workarounds where appropriate.
- Support model developers in integrating and exercising models within larger simulation environments.
- Apply statistical and quantitative analysis techniques to characterize simulation results and support V&V conclusions.
- Contribute to simulation execution approaches and software architecture that improve the repeatability, robustness, and efficiency of M&S workflows.
- Support trajectory-related modeling and analysis activities as program needs require.
- Document software tools, simulation configurations, analysis methods, assumptions, and results.
